I often suggest public speaking as a powerful way to show prospective Network Marketing clients what you can do. Many professionals and consultants have built successful practices by giving free presentations to associations, businesses, and educational institutions. But what about producing your own MLM seminar, where you arrange the logistics and invite the guests? Does this work as a strategy for landing clients? 

Offering a Success Seminar can be an effective means to become more visible to your target market. If you are a good (or even fair) presenter, and the right people come to your seminar, you will definitely get new customers. But to use seminar marketing successfully, you need to be very clear on your goals, and plan each seminar carefully.

The MLM Purpose.
 
If the purpose of your seminar is primarily to get clients, you shouldn’t be expecting to make money on the seminar itself. You may wish merely to cover your expenses, or maybe even spend a little extra. For this type of Success Training seminar, the key to making it pay off is to attract people who are good prospects for your business in the first place, rather than just filling the room.
 
Instead of making your MLM Success Seminar free, it’s a good idea to charge a small fee. That way, your prospective clients will perceive you as offering something of value. The fee will also discourage attendance by people who can’t afford your product or service. It’s the quality of the participants that matters, not the quantity.
 
If what you really want is for your seminar to turn a profit, you must recognize that by offering full-fee seminars, you are adding another line of business to your company. Operating as a seminar producer will require the same kind of planning and ongoing management as your existing business does.
 
It can be as difficult to make a profit on your first seminar as it was to originally launch your business. Many people won’t sign up for a seminar the first time they see it; others would like to come but can’t make the date. You’ll have a better chance of making money if you plan at the outset to offer your seminar on a regular basis. You may find, though, that this takes away too much time from your core business.

Promotion in Network Marketing

  Whether the seminar you are planning is promotional or for profit, estimate your projected income and expenses before making a commitment to proceed. Base the income you project solely on the fee you will charge per person multiplied by the number of attendees you expect. Don’t include any projected spinoff business in your income estimate. If you land new business, you will still have to work additional hours to earn that compensation.
 
Typical expenses include design and printing of a flyer or brochure, postage, posting a notice on your website, purchase of mailing lists (if you don’t have your own), print and Internet media ads (including calendar listings), facility rent, audiovisuals, handouts, and refreshments. You should also consider the cost of your own time to design promotional materials, compile lists, compose e-mails, and make phone calls, as noted below.
 
In designing a snail mail or e-mail campaign for your Success Seminar, keep in mind that it is quite typical to get only one registration for every 100 pieces you mail, even with a pre-qualified list.
 
Subtract your projected expenses from your income, then make a rational decision on whether to proceed. If the purpose of your seminar is to get business, estimate how much spinoff business is likely. Before going ahead, ask yourself if there might be an easier or cheaper way to get that many new clients or contracts.

Making Money in MLM.
 
If your purpose is to make money, divide your expected profit by the number of hours it will take you to design, market, and deliver your seminar. Is that amount a reasonable level of compensation for you?
 
If your best guess at the numbers tells you that producing a seminar makes good business sense for you, go for it! Because people do business with those they know, like, and trust, seminars can help you build a solid client base. And because repeat contacts raise awareness, mailings and ads about your seminar will generate more visibility for your core business.

MLM Network Marketing Training- 10 Ways To Indirectly Get To The Top Of Search Engines

MLM Network Marketing Training- 10 Ways To Indirectly Get To The Top Of Search Engines
By: Kim Beardsmore

There are millions of web sites trying to get listed in the top 20 spots of the major search engines. That amounts to a lot of competition! I say if you can’t get listed at the top, indirectly get to the top.

How do you do this? Look up the top 20 web sites on the major search engines under the keywords and phrases people would find your MLM web site. The key would be to then advertise on those web sites.

The most expensive way would be to buy ad space on those Network Marketing web sites. If you don’t want to spend any money, you could use the ten strategies below. These strategies may not apply to every web site.

1. Participate on their discussion boards. You could post questions, answer other peoples questions, and join in on conversations. Just include your signature file and link at the end of your messages.

2. Ask the web site owner if they would like a free ebook to giveaway to their visitors. You could have them link to your web site or include your ad in the free ebook.

3. Submit content to their MLM web site. You could write articles for their web site and include your resource box and link at the end of the article. If they publish it, you’ll indirectly be at the top of the search engines.

4. Write an excellent article review of their web site, products or services. Then publish the review on your web site. E-mail the web site owner and tell him or her about it. They may link to your web site so their visitors read it.

5. Ask the owner of the web site if they would want to trade advertising. If you don’t get as much traffic as they do, you could throw in some extra incentives.

6. Propose a cross promotion deal with the web site. You both could promote each others products or services together in one package deal. This means a mention and link back to your web site.

7. Give the web site a testimonial for their MLM product or service. Include a little text link for your web site with the testimonial. You never know; it could end up on their ad copy.

8. Post your advertisement on their free classified ad section on their Network Marketing web site. You want to be sure you have an attractive headline so they will read your ad.

9. Post your text link on their free-for-all links page. You want to go back and post your link regularly so it stays towards the top.

10. Sign their guest books. You could leave a short compliment about their web site on their guest book. Just include your signature file and link at the end of your message.

MLM Network Marketing Training- Perseverance is the Secret to MLM Success

MLM Network Marketing Training- Perseverance is the Secret to MLM Success

Helga’s first try at establishing her jewelry store failed. After re-evaluating her experience, she opened another jewelry store. Helga is now the proud owner of three successful stores.Helga didn’t fail in her first attempt. Failure occurs when we quit or stop trying. Especially in Network marketing.

Helga has perseverance – “stick-to-itiveness.”Perseverance is the key to success. After thousands of efforts to make the electric light bulb, Thomas Edison said, I haven’t failed, I’ve identified 10,000 ways that it doesn’t work.” Mario Lemieux, Helen Keller, Abraham Lincoln, Marie Curie and an endless list of other great MLM achievers found that success inevitably arrives for everyone who perseveres.

Acquiring a desired job or promotion, or succeeding at business may present difficulties. But this is part of the learning process. Ultimately, people who persevere become successful. They learn from mistakes.Do you persevere? Or, after meeting rejection or difficulties, do you quit?

Test Your Perseverance Quotient


Rate yourself – on a scale of one to three, one being low and three being high – on each of the following:

  1. I believe in myself. I have clear career goals. I address my limitations. I bounce back from disappointment. I have the stamina to persist. My family and friends support me in my pursuit of goals. I can adapt to change. I focus and complete projects. My goals are consistent with my purpose and values.
  2. I can take unpopular actions when I believe I’m right.

Add your scores. The higher your score, the more perseverant you are.

Tips for Persevering

  1. Clarify your goal. Base it on your mission/passion, needs and abilities. Know why you want your goal and how you and others will benefit.

    State your goal in the present. Write desired outcomes, what you want to accomplish. Be detailed, specific, positive.

    Intend to achieve you goal. Outline goal, strategies and timeline for your home business. Know resources that can help you attain your goal, such as people, associations and the Internet. Break the goal into small steps, working backward form your desired outcome and achievement date.

    Develop support systems. Meet regularly with positive, encouraging people who support your goals and celebrate your achievements. Select other sources of positive reinforcement such as books or tapes with uplifting themes.

    Choose productive attitudes and behaviors. Don’t dwell in the past, worry about what might happen or view yourself as a victim.

    Maintain optimism. Reinforce the positive in yourself and others. Expect good things. Watch self-talk. Replace negative thoughts or statements with positive ones. Keep a diary of each day’s good experiences.

    Focus on what you can do. Acknowledge your accomplishments. Judge your accomplishments against personal standards of self-improvements.

    Have the courage of your convictions. Don’t change for others or compare yourself with others.

    Develop the will to risk. Don’t fear mistakes. Ask: What’s the worst that can happen?’ Decide whether you could live with the worst or take steps to reduce the chance of it happening.

    Research your goal to reduce negative outcomes. For example, interview successful people who have achieved similar goals in MLM. Learn from their mistakes.

    Live in the present. Don’t worry about what might happen. View mistakes as opportunities to grow in Network Marketing.

    Let go of attachments. The more attached you are to something, the greater the fear of losing it.

    Maintain a healthy lifestyle.
    Care for you mind, body, emotions and spirit. Schedule quiet times to think and reassess. Practice stress relievers such as deep breathing, exercise, meditation. Get sufficient sleep, eat healthy. Take time for fun and friends.

    Practice imagery. Imagine yourself living your goal today. Hold your desired outcome firmly in your mind. See, smell, touch and hear aspects of your goal. Each morning upon rising, review your goal. Repeat the process at night.

  2. Persist. Focus on goals daily. With every “no” of defeat you’re closer to a “yes” of success. If you learn from set-backs and stay on course, success will follow. Every day, at regular intervals, ask yourself whether your activities are helping you attain your goal.

    Believe you’ll attain your goal. Persevere. When your mind, emotions and activities focus on your goal, you can achieve the extraordinary.

MLM Network Marketing Training- 7 Keys to Effective MLM Online Prospecting

Effective MLM Network Marketing Online Prospecting TipsMLM Network Marketing Training- 7 Keys to Effective MLM Online Prospecting

As a seven year student of Network Marketing I’ve had great success with online prospecting. After more than two years of trial and error I’ve come up with seven key points that’ll make your prospecting efforts more effective.

KEY #1 – USE A “GENERIC” PROSPECTING WEB SITE

Why a generic site and not your company’s site? Simply put, you can’t effectively offer your opportunity as a solution to a prospect’s problems until AFTER you know what those problems are. Let me explain… As Network Marketers we believe that our industry can offer financial freedom and time freedom to those with a great enough desire.

But, we also know that if a person doesn’t have strong and compelling reasons to get involved, they’re just not at the right time in their lives to have much chance of success. Look for and visit some generic MLM online prospecting sites.

Choose one that forces YOU to revisit the reasons you joined your company. Choose a site that you feel will pull a deep emotional response from a visitor. A good online prospecting site will do that and more. It will act as a “filter” causing those not yet ready to click out, and compel those who are to take action and inquire about what you have to offer.

KEY #2 – PROVIDE A FORM TO CONDUCT AN INTERVIEW

From my experience I have found that the greater the emotional response, the more information she will be willing to give you about herself. And the time to get that information is RIGHT NOW! Your prospect has just emotionally confronted the problems she is experiencing in her life. She hopes you can help her. Now is the time to ask her questions and LOTS of them. Her answers will show you exactly how to present your opportunity as a solution to her specific problems.

Therefore, the online prospecting web site you choose MUST have a response form that asks her questions that will provide you with the information you need. Preferably, this form should be set up in the form of an “interview” and ask PROBING questions. Aside from the basic information you’d always ask for (name, address, etc.), here’s a few examples:

Does she have large credit card debt? How much? -What would an extra $500 per month mean to her? -What would she buy with the extra money? -How much time could she devote to a business? -What about her would make her a good candidate for owning and running a home business? -How would she feel to have more free time? -What would she do with it? -Does she have children? How many? -What is her current occupation? -Does she like it? -Has she ever owned a business before?

This kind of response form can be a further filter for sorting good prospects from bad, as well as good from great. A person willing to give every piece of information you ask for is a good prospect. The form should also provide text area for “Additional Comments”. The really great prospects (the ones for whom the time is exactly right) will use this area to share exactly what they want to change in their lives and WHY.

KEY #3 – YOU MUST MAKE PERSONAL CONTACT WITH HER

While the Internet is the perfect medium for online prospecting of potential Network Marketers, it’s also a very impersonal place. And we all know that our business is built on “personal relationships”. So, when someone fills out a response form from your site do yourself a great big favor – CALL HER! This ONE thing alone will separate you from EVERY other online prospecting web site she’s visited before. (And believe me, she’s visited many!).

And your call has another very positive effect on her. She’ll feel that what you have to offer may also be real and worth her consideration. The call should be very short, but friendly and courteous. Just introduce yourself and tell her you are following up on the “interview” she submitted at your web site. Use this call to verify that the email address she gave you is correct. While making this call DON’T try to recruit her or bombard her with your opportunity. And don’t answer questions about your opportunity. Now is not the time. You keep control of the conversation. DO inform her what the next step is….

KEY #4 – AUTOMATE A POWERFUL PRESENTATION

Your next step can be whatever you currently do with offline MLM prospects. Send her to a nearby opportunity meeting, company web site, etc. But, the true power of online prospecting is in the use of email. I use a “smart autoresponder” to automatically send out a series of emails to present my network marketing opportunity.

The emails are set up to go out at different intervals depending on what was presented in each email. All I have to do is enter the prospect’s name and email into the system. The KEY for these follow-up emails is that they be personalized. They must appear like you wrote each and every one of them specifically for her. You must use her name often and like she is an old friend.

KEY #5 – PERSONAL FOLLOW-UP

After there has been enough time for her to have reviewed the email presentation make a personal follow-up call. The follow-up call is the perfect time for a three-way with your upline or another mentor. The third-party lends credibility to you and your opportunity. It also let’s her know you’re serious, that you care, and are ready to help.

Pay special attention to the few MLM prospects who contact you DURING your presentation process. These people are showing you they’re motivated and are likely ready to join your program! Without exception, I have sponsored EVERY prospect who contacted me during my email series. And every one of these people are “a step ahead” of the rest of my downline. Call these people immediately and answer their questions. Then SPONSOR THEM!

KEY #6 – TIMING, TIMING, TIMING!

The personal contact phone call, the email presentation, and the follow-up call all need to happen quickly. Again, it is important to remember that your online prospecting web site caused an emotional response that got your prospect to fill out the response form. Don’t let that emotion die.
